Change default result of string-builder to be NFC.
authorChris Hanson <org/chris-hanson/cph>
Sun, 23 Apr 2017 03:41:11 +0000 (20:41 -0700)
committerChris Hanson <org/chris-hanson/cph>
Sun, 23 Apr 2017 03:41:11 +0000 (20:41 -0700)
commitc7bf829956b4572abd7d8e01eff0a89dfdc13a05
tree2f6d0cc61b4b97b4c52c66fb3dcf37db57a007f5
parent84b8b88790f7db97272363e73127b7bb122d9837
Change default result of string-builder to be NFC.

* Eliminate string-canonical-foldcase since string-foldcase now returns NFC.
* Don't return NFC strings from list->string and vector->string, instead return
  verbatim strings.
src/runtime/runtime.pkg
src/runtime/symbol.scm
src/runtime/ustring.scm